The Great Escape Reveals First Acts

added 02 February 2010 at 16.13

Delphic, Marina and Ellie Goulding are among the first wave of artists heading south.

The Great Escape has unveiled the first batch of artists set to take part in this year’s bash. The festival will once again take place in Brighton between May 13 and 15.

Tipped synthpop trio Delphic will appear, as will drum’n’bass mavericks Chase And Status. Broken Social Scene, Marina & The Diamonds and Ellie Goulding are also among the acts confirmed.

The Great Escape takes place in over 30 venues throughout the city and features more than 350 bands over three days. Early bird tickets to the event are on sale now and priced at £45.

The full list of confirmed bands acts are as follows:

Delphic, Chase And Status, Broken Social Scene, Marina & The Diamonds, Ellie Goulding, Crystal Fighters, Slow Club, Cold Cave, Esben And The Witch, Hurts, Japandroids, Real Estate, Timber Timbre, Darwin Deez, Best Coast, The Cheek, Wild Palms, The Ruby Suns.
